Find Your Next Job
Business Development Manager Jobs in Norman
No Business Development Manager Jobs in Norman at the moment.
Job by Roles
Popular Jobs by Location
Software Engineer Jobs in Vigonza
Software Engineer Jobs in Bad homburg vor der höhe
Software Engineer Jobs in Eccles
Education Administrator Jobs in Vigonza
Education Administrator Jobs in Bad homburg vor der höhe
Education Administrator Jobs in Eccles
Logistics Coordinator Jobs in Vigonza
Logistics Coordinator Jobs in Bad homburg vor der höhe
Logistics Coordinator Jobs in Eccles
Electrical Engineer Jobs in Vigonza